Vanliga frågor och svar

 

Om Terminologitjänsten (TT)

Hur fungerar Terminologitjänsten? 

Terminologitjänsten fungerar som ett datalager för kodverk, urval och mappningar. Tjänsten har ett användargränssnitt där man kan skapa, söka och hämta hem kodverk. Tjänsten har också ett elektroniskt gränssnitt (api) som kan användas för att söka och hämta kodverk, urval och mappningar från andra IT-tjänster. 

Vem kan använda Terminologitjänsten? 

Tjänsten är öppen för alla att använda och kräver inte inloggning för att söka och hämta hem icke-licensierade kodverk, urval och mappningar. 

För att skapa kodverk, urval och mappningar krävs inloggning, vilket för närvarande är begränsat till regionerna i Sverige. 

De regioner som är intresserade av att använda Terminologitjänsten utser en sektorsansvarig, det vill säga den person som kommer att förvalta och ansvara för regionens kodverk, urval och mappningar. Det är också denna person som beslutar om vilka i den egna regionen som ska ha behörighet att kunna logga in till tjänsten och där arbeta med regionens kodverk, urval och mappningar.

Hur gör man för att börja använda Terminologitjänsten? 

För att söka och hämta hem kodverk, urval och mappningar krävs inte något avtal, det går bra att använda sökfunktionen på webbsidan direkt. 

För att ha möjlighet att skapa kodverk, urval och mappningar, krävs att användande region beställer Terminologitjänsten via Ineras kundportal, se https://inera.se/kontakta-oss.

I samband med hanteringen av beställningen meddelas även vem som ska vara sektorsansvarig.

Vilken information finns i Terminologitjänsten? 

Terminologitjänsten innehåller kodverk, urval och mappningar: 

  • kodverk som är nationella och kommer från myndigheter, exempelvis Snomed CT och ICD-10 

  • kodverk, urval och mappningar som skapas och underhålls av enskilda aktörer, såsom regioner eller Inera 

  • kodverk, urval och mappningar som skapas och underhålls av en grupp aktörer, exempelvis en grupp regioner.

Hur gör jag för att få behörighet att logga in i Terminologitjänsten? 

Regionens sektorsansvarige beslutar om vilka som ska ha behörighet till tjänsten och då ha möjlighet att skapa kodverk, urval och mappningar.

Regionens sektorsansvarige tar hjälp av sin lokala HSA-förvaltning för att hantera behörigheterna i tjänsten. Behörigheterna registreras som administrativa medarbetaruppdrag med behörighetsområde Terminologitjänsten och behörighetsområdesegenskapen full behörighet eller begränsad behörighet för den egna regionen.

Hur gör vi för att koppla upp oss och läsa Terminologitjänsten elektroniskt? 

Först måste organisationen ha ett ramavtal med Inera och därefter ha tecknat ett abonnemang på Terminologitjänsten. Efter det ansöker man om elektronisk anslutning. Detta förfarande innebär att man beskriver sin uppkopplade miljö, genomför tester av sina anrop och gör konfiguration av sin anslutande miljö enligt anvisning från Inera. Därefter kan anrop mot Terminologitjänstens produktionsmiljö göras. Beskrivning och formulär för ansökan om anslutning finns här:

Behöver en sektor vara en region? 

En region kan vara förvaltare av en sektor. Det kan i längden också vara en annan avgränsning såsom kommun eller en privat aktör som förvaltar en sektor. Det viktiga är att en sektor har en ansvarig för tilldelning av behörigheter inom sektorn. Det är den som ansökt om sektorn som avgör vad som ska ingå i sektorns arbetsområde.

Hur många förvaltare kan vi ha i en sektor/region? Och vem bestämmer vilka dessa ska vara samt vad de ska heta? 

För respektive kodverk, urval eller mappning i Terminologitjänsten är det viktigt att det finns en utpekad och namngiven förvaltning, samt en innehållsansvarig. Terminologitjänsten styr inte vilka och hur många förvaltare som ska finnas inom en sektor eller deras benämning. Innehållet inklusive vilka förvaltare som ska finnas i en sektor är därför mycket upp till på den som har ansökt om en sektor.

Att använda Terminologitjänsten (TT)

Hur lägger jag till enstaka koder till ett urval om koderna inte finns i kodverken?

Ett urval är just ett urval. Dvs, det använder delar ur ett befintligt kodverk. Om det saknas koder i kodverken som man vill ha med i urvalet, skall de antingen tillfogas i befintliga kodverk först, eller ett nytt kodverk skapas. Ett urval kan också göras ur flera kodverk.

Går det att arbeta tillsammans med andra regioner (sektorer)?

Ja, det kommer att gå att samarbeta på många olika sätt:

  • Terminologitjänsten kommer förutom regionspecifika sektorer också ha möjlighet att sätta upp sektorer som kan delas mellan flera regioner som vill arbeta tillsammans med vissa kodverk, urval och mappningar. En sådan sektor kommer fortfarande behöva ha en utsedd utgivare, förvaltare och innehållsansvarig.

  • Tjänsten uppmuntrar till återanvändning av kodverk, urval och mappningar. Det kommer därför gå att söka, titta på och granska andra regioners kodverk, urval och mappningar (så länge dessa inte aktivt skyddats). En region kan således använda andra regioners eller aktörers kodverk.

Går det att återanvända kodverk, urval och mappningar från andra sektorer/regioner?

Ja, all information i Terminologitjänsten kommer att vara synlig för alla användare.

Hur påverkas ett urval av att kodverken som jag hämtat kodposter ifrån får nya versioner?

Ett urval byggs upp mha kodposter från valda versioner av kodverk. Urvalets använder kodposter från de versioner av kodverket som användes vid skapande av urvalet. Underliggande kodverk kan alltså få nya versioner utan att urvalet ändras/påverkas. Detta för att urvalen ska vara pålitliga och ej oavsiktligen röra på sig. Integrationer och tillämpningar som använder ett specifikt urval fortsätter att fungera på samma sätt. Att ändra ett urvals innehåll till att använda andra versioner av underliggande kodverk kräver således en aktiv handling. Det är bra att bygga urval på versioner som har versionsstatus ‘Aktiv' då de inte ändrar på sig. Versioner med versionsstatus 'Utkast’ kan fortfarande förändras.

Är det möjligt att ha exempelvis 'yrkeskodverk' i TT? Dvs, andra kodverk än hälso- och sjukvårdsrelaterade. Exempelvis kodverk relaterade till länstrafiken.

Ja, det finns inga tekniska begränsningar i TT att lägga in andra kodverk. Snarare är det en förvaltningsfråga då det alltid ska finnas någon som är ansvarig för innehållet och dess förvaltningen.

Kommer det gå att sätta kategorier även vid mappning mellan egna kodverk? Exempelvis i mappningar med förhållanden [1..n] eller [n..1]?

Kategorierna är en vanlig del av klassificeringen inom det kodverket som man mappar till. Kategorier i kodverken kommer att kunna editeras i samband med att man arbetar med kodverken, men under själva mappningen så editeras inte ingående kodverk.

Det hittas löpande fel i nya versioner av kodverk som ICD-10 och KVÅ. Kommer Inera testa och kvalitetssäkra nya versioner?

Terminologitjänsten ger teknisk möjlighet att hålla kodverk, urval och mappningar. Alla dessa artefakter kommer att ha en utgivare och en innehållsansvarig som står för kvalitetssäkringen. Inera kommer att ta ansvar för de artefakter som Inera producerar. I de fall ex. ett kodverk inte är Ineras egna produkt ligger kvalitetsansvaret på den producerande organisationen. I fallet ICD-10 och KVÅ är det Socialstyrelsen som skapar dessa kodverk och kvalitetsfrågor gällande tester, förändringar och rättningar kommer att behöva tas upp med Socialstyrelsen som producent.

Det finns tidigare dokumenterade behov av systemstöd för kvalitetsmärkning av exempelvis kodverk. Behöver vi ha kvalitetsindikatorer som är förvaltade och sökbara i TT?

Frågan togs upp en första gång i referensgruppen 2022-12-14 som konstaterade att det är en ganska stor utmaning att åstadkomma detta på ett bra sätt. Bedömningen om ett kodverks innehåll håller hög eller låg kvalitet ligger till stor del i konsumentens syfte med användandet. Ett och samma kodverk kan vara av hög kvalitet för ett användningsområde/syfte, och av låg kvalitet i ett annat användningsområde/syfte. Detta gör att bedömningen lätt uppfattas som subjektiv.

Större kodverk som Snomed och ICD-10 kan generellt antas komma med en viss kvalitetsnivå då de genomgår en kvalitetsprocess.

Lösningskommentar: Alla kodverk (och andra artefakter) i TT kommer ha en förvaltare och en innehållsansvarig med kontaktuppgifter, samt en möjlighet att i TT beskriva syftet med respektive kodverk och dess versioner. Varje version kommer också att ha en versionsstatus motsvarande Utkast, Aktiv eller Avställd.

Hur ser relationerna ut vid mappning mellan kodverk (och urval) i det utvecklade gränssnittet?

Följande riktlinjer används inom Terminologitjänsten (TT) vad gäller relationer mellan artefakter:

  • Ett Urval i TT är just ett urval av kodposter från 1..n kodverk inlagda i TT .

  • Urval avses ej kunna göras utifrån befintliga urval, endast utifrån befintliga kodverk.

  • En Mappning kan ske:

    • Källa/Från kodposter i 1st urval eller 1st kodverk (som utgör mappningens källa). Om källan är ett urval så kan det bygga på 1..n i TT inlagda kodverk

    • Mål/Till 1..n antal kodposter tagna från 1st antal urval eller kodverk

    • Alla kodposter som används i mappningen skall tas från vald källa eller mål. Det kommer inte gå att lägga till 'lösa' kodposter vid själva mappningen som inte redan ligger i källan eller målet.

    • Alla kodposter i källan (eller målet) behöver inte finnas med i den färdiga mappningen. En färdig mappning skall kunna innehålla/använda en delmängd av källans (och målets) kodposter.

Hur fungerar versioner och vilka ska jag använda?

TT arbetar med något som vi kallar versionsstatus. För en version av ett kodverk, urval eller mappning kan versionsstatus ha något av följande status/tillstånd, där en version kan jämföras med en utgåva av en bok.

Bokens utgåva (version) är densamma under resan från Utkast, Aktiv och till att den blir Avställd. Men senare kan utgivaren (förvaltaren/innehållsansvarig) vilja ge ut en ny utgåva (version) av boken och påbörjar då en ny version som då har versionsstatus ‘Utkast’.

Utkast

När en ny artefakt (kodverk, urval eller mappningsspecifikation) skapas får den versionsstatus ‘Utkast’. Detta är ett tillstånd för utveckling. Här kan den som producerar artefakten göra ändringar i namnsättning, kontaktuppgifter till utgivare mm. Här kan även artefaktens innehåll editeras. Exempelvis ett kodverks kodposter kan läggas till, ändras eller tas bort.

Ur ett konsumentperspektiv är innehållet rörligt och ej ‘färdigt’. För att uppfylla kraven på tjänsten om möjlighet att följa, granska och återanvända andra aktörers utvecklingsarbete, går det även att söka fram egna och andras utkast.

Som en liknelse är det som en bok (som en eller flera) fortfarande håller på att skapa. Detta kan fortgå under en lång tid.

Aktiv

När den aktuella versionen är färdig kan den som producerar och äger en artefakt sätta artefakten som ‘Aktiv'. Det betyder att utgivaren anser den är avsedd att användas. Versionen är nu ej längre möjlig att editera. Ungefär som att skicka boken till 'tryck’. Ur producentperspektiv är den lämplig att distribuera vidare i sin organisation eller till andra intressenter.

Ur ett konsumentperspektiv är innehållet garanterat orörligt. Det betyder att det går att lita på att denna version ej ändras, vilket är viktigt för att kunna använda den i konsumerande system, integrationer, etc.

Om utgivare och förvaltare vill göra ytterligare förändringar (i boken som nu är skickad till tryck), så får dessa göras i nästa ‘upplaga'. Dvs, då kan denna ‘Aktiva’ artefakt användas för att skapa ett nytt 'Utkast’ (en ny version/utgåva).

Avställd

När den aktuella versionen av olika skäl inte är lämplig att användas (utdaterad, ej supportad, ej längre aktuell osv.) kan den som producerar och äger en artefakt sätta artefakten som ‘Avställd'. Det betyder att utgivaren anser att den INTE är avsedd att användas längre.

Som liknelse anser producenten att det finns bättre böcker eller senare utgåvor som är bättre lämpade, men precis som gamla utgåvor av böcker, kan producenten inte veta om de ändå fortfarande läses och används.

I TT går det fortfarande att söka och titta på avställda artefakter, samt även senare att plocka upp en gammal avställd artefakt för att skapa ett nytt utkast. Då skapas en ny version för detta.

image-20240527-123656.png
Att ändra versionsstatus

Hur ändrar jag versionsstatus från ‘Utkast’ till ‘Aktiv’ för en version?

Om du är inloggad och du har behörighet att redigera artefakten så kan du ändra en artefakt från ‘Utkast’ till ‘Aktiv' och sedan när den inte ska användas längre vidare till 'Avställd’.

  1. Logga in

  2. Välj din artefakt så att du får upp flikarna nedan som används för att hantera artefakten

  3. Välj att ‘Redigera’ artefakten

  4. Välj fliken ‘Versionsinformation’

  5. Tryck på knappen ‘Aktivera..’

image-20240703-134213.png

Kom ihåg! Om det finns fel eller varningar vad gäller metadata eller innehåll i artefakten kan tjänsten förhindra en aktivering.

Vilka filformat fungerar vid import av kodverk?

I denna stund (aug-2023) avses endast kodposter tas från fil vid import. Övrig metadata förutsätts läggas till manuellt vid skapande av det kodverk som avses importeras till.

Initialt filformat är Excelfiler (*.xlsx). Andra filformat kan tillkomma senare.

Varje rad i filen ska innehålla:

  1. kod

  2. klartext

  3. beskrivning